Why Needle Rolling Bearings Matter

Needle rolling bearings are characterized by their cylindrical rollers, which are precision-ground for optimal smoothness and load capacity. Their compact design enables them to fit into tight spaces while providing exceptional radial and axial load support. This makes them ideal for applications where space is limited and high load-bearing capabilities are crucial.

Key Benefits of Needle Rolling Bearings

  • Compact and Space-Saving: With their thin cross-sections, needle rolling bearings can fit into confined spaces, maximizing space utilization.
  • High Load Capacity: Despite their compact size, needle rolling bearings offer exceptional radial and axial load-bearing capabilities.
  • Precision and Accuracy: Precision-ground rollers and races ensure smooth operation, minimizing friction and vibration.
  • Durability and Longevity: Made from high-quality materials and heat-treated for enhanced durability, needle rolling bearings provide extended service life.
  • Versatility: Available in various sizes and designs, needle rolling bearings can be tailored to meet specific application requirements.

FAQs About Needle Rolling Bearings

  • What are the common applications of needle rolling bearings?
  • Automotive transmissions, camshafts, and connecting rods
  • Industrial machinery, such as pumps, compressors, and conveyors
  • Aerospace components, including landing gear and flight control systems
  • How do I select the right needle rolling bearing?
  • Consider factors such as load capacity, speed requirements, space constraints, and environmental conditions.
  • What are the maintenance requirements for needle rolling bearings?
  • Regular lubrication and inspection are crucial to maintain optimal performance and extend bearing life.
